Description
Summary:The purpose of this study is to uncover factors of motivation among Account Executives (AEs) in Telekom Malaysia (TM) after the improvement of Sales Commission Plan (SCP) program in year 2014. Demographic data like age, gender, marital status, workplace, education level, years of service with TM and monthly salary are also gathered. Factors of motivation of monetary reward, recognition, affiliation, job security and work environment that influence Account Executives (AEs) motivation are the focus of this study. Relationship between the above mentioned demographics elements and motivation factors are examined by adopting quantitative statistical approach. Apart from that, the relationship between Account Executives (AEs) satisfaction towards Sales Commission Plan (SCP) and their motivation level were also investigated. The impact of Sales Commission Plan (SCP) towards the company revenue performance was also examined.
